Due to inactivity Cain Velasquez and Josh Barnett are ineligible for the rankings. Also previous rankings (9/29/14) are in parenthesis:
1) Fabricio Werdum (2)
Fabricio Werdum is now the Interim UFC Heavyweight Champion after a battle with Mark Hunt and faces Cain Velasquez next. The two will supposedly face off sometime in March but nothing has been set in stone and the schedule is looking somewhat over wise.
2) Junior dos Santos (3)
After over a year off, Junior dos Santos got a win against Stipe Miocic in what was arguably one of the best fights of 2014 to say the least.
3) Travis Browne (4)
Travis Browne got a successful rebound win against Brendan Schaub at UFC 181 last month to put him back on track for this next year. Only time will tell who he fights next and whether he can build himself back up to a title shot or not, which should be his ultimate goal.
4) Stipe Miocic (5)
Again Stipe Miocic was stopped short of a title shot when he lost to former champion Junior dos Santos but got a Fight of the Night.
5) Mark Hunt (8)
Mark Hunt certainly gave fellow Pride FC veteran Fabricio Werdum a run for his money for the title but was surprised by a quick knee. One can’t help but admire Hunt’s title run considering his underdog status and building his career back up from his Pride days.
6) Antonio Silva (7)
Upon a return from suspension, Antonio Silva lost to Andrei Arlovski and will face Frank Mir at UFC Fight Night 61 on February 21th.
7) Roy Nelson (9)
Roy Nelson lost to Mark Hunt in September and will next be facing Alistair Overeem at UFC 185 on March 14th for a possible rebound. Nelson needs to keep winning if he wants to remain in the UFC considering his rocky relationship with Dana White and his body type.
8) Andrei Arlovski (N/A)
Following ups and downs outside the UFC, Andrei Arlovski is now 2-0 in his UFC return, a win against Antonio Silva most recent.
9) Vitaly Minakov (N/A)
Vitaly Minakov will probably defend his Bellator Heavyweight Championship relatively soon in a rematch against Alexander Volkov. After that there are several opponents that Minakov could face under the new system, not the least of which is Bobby Lashley.
10) Alistair Overeem (10)
Once again with a win under his belt, Alistair Overeem will face Roy Nelson on March 14th to try and string together a winning streak.
